Last Thursday, during the “Wicked: For Good” premiere in Singapore, a man vaulted over a barrier to accost Grande. A video of the incident showed Erivo immediately turning toward the singer to shield her as he rushed at them. “We have come through some shit,” Erivo said during a Saturday screening of the film in Los Angeles.

That was fast: Man who accosted Ariana Grande last week is serving time already in Singapore
The Australian was in Singapore on a 90-day tourist visa and has been in custody since his arrest. He was sentenced Monday after the prosecution requested a week behind bars on a charge that carries up to a three-month sentence, according to Singapore’s the Straits Times.
